PART III — NARRATIVE

State below in reasonable detail the reasons why Forms 10-K, 20-F, 11-K, 10-Q, 10-D, N-SAR, N-CSR, or the transition report or portion thereof, could not be filed within the prescribed time period.

The Annual Report on Form 10-K for the year ended December 31, 2008 (the “Form 10-K”) could not be filed by Kana Software, Inc. (“KANA”) within the prescribed time period without unreasonable effort and expense because KANA has not completed the processes for the year-end preparation and audit of its financial statements.

KANA expects to file the Form 10-K on or before the fifteenth calendar day following the prescribed due date.

In a press release issued on March 25, 2009, KANA reported that total revenues for fiscal 2008 were $65.2 million, an increase of 7.3% increase from fiscal 2007; license revenue for fiscal 2008 was $17.7 million, a decrease of 2% from fiscal 2007; and service revenue was $47.5 million, an increase of 11% from fiscal 2007. Total revenues increased primarily due to higher service revenues in 2008 than 2007. The decrease in license revenue was due, in part, to macro economic conditions, while the increase in service revenue was due, in part, to an increase in professional services fees.
